概括
在非小细胞肺癌 (NSCLC) 中,表皮生长因子受体外20插入 (EGFR ex20ins) 突变对当前疗法具有抗性. 本综述总结了新的向药物和组合疗法,为EGFR ex20ins NSCLC患者提供了希望.

背景情况:
- 皮表皮生长因子受体外20插入 (EGFR ex20ins) 是非小细胞肺癌 (NSCLC) 的关键驱动因素.
- EGFR ex20ins突变赋予了对传统的EGFR-氨酸激酶抑制剂 (EGFR-TKI) 的耐药性.
- 新的向疗法正在出现,以解决这个尚未满足的需求.

主要成果:
- 莫博塞蒂尼布和阿米万塔马布已获得FDA的批准,用于EGFR ex20ins NSCLC.
- 像Sunvozertinib这样的其他药物显示出有前途.
- 组合疗法也在证明其有效性.

Mitogens and their receptors play a crucial role in controlling the progression of the cell cycle. However, the loss of mitogenic control over cell division leads to tumor formation. Therefore, mitogens and mitogen receptors play an important role in cancer research. For instance, the epidermal growth factor (EGF) - a type of mitogen and its transmembrane receptor (EGFR), decides the fate of the cell's proliferation. The targeted cancer therapies, also known as “molecular targeted therapies,” take advantage of the molecular and genetic differences between the cancer cells and the normal cells. It needs a thorough understanding of the cancer cells to develop drugs that can target specific molecular aspects that drive the growth, progression, and spread of cancer cells without affecting the growth and survival of other normal cells in the body.

Gene therapy is a technique where a gene is inserted into a person’s cells to prevent or treat a serious disease. The added gene may be a healthy version of the gene that is mutated in the patient, or it could be a different gene that inactivates or compensates for the patient’s disease-causing gene.
